As for the Arctic waters, forget about that. It will be economically difficult. Even more so now than when oil prices were double what it is now.

A company bidding for an Arctic lease in 2017 will be hoping to sell oil in the latter half of the next decade. So, if the lease is cheap enough and it doesn't mandate development, there's not much risk from putting in a bid.
